Title :
Impact of channel modeling on accurate estimation of on-body channel capacity

Abstract :
This paper investigates the impact of on-body channel modeling on the accurate estimation of BAN system performance. Channel capacity is used as a measure of the on-body system performance. The actual channel capacity is calculated based on signal measurements conducted in an indoor environment. Then it is compared to the channel capacity calculated for five theoretical channel models obtained through statistical analysis of the measured data.
